Southwest Yorkson Stormwater Detention System

2015-2018 | Langley, BC
McElhanney was re­tained by Qualico Developments (Vancouver) Inc. to create a 21,200m3 stormwater detention system for the Township of Langley. Due to land constraints, McElhanney proposed a non-traditional solution where the stormwater detention system was installed as tanks below sports fields.

This is the first facility of its kind in Langley and one of the largest underground storm­water detention systems in North America. The facility is sustainable and cost efficient as it combines two facilities into one. The land used for the facility is underneath two sports fields – usable space for the Town­ship and community. The system includes storm sewers, detention tanks, and flow diversion manholes to redirect sediment and debris during heavy rain­fall. McElhanney drew on experience in stormwa­ter detention to develop an innovative solution to achieve the same benefits of conventional stormwater detention with substantial cost savings for Qualico and for the Township.

In 2019, the project received an Award of Excellence from the Association of Consulting Engineering Companies – British Columbia.
